Common hot stamping machines are flat-panel hot stamping machine, high-pressure hot stamping machine, shaking head hot stamping machine. Three models, the other main technical parameters are the same, heating temperature, time control, constant temperature range, there is no difference. The only difference between the three is the magnitude of the pressure. Generally speaking, the greater the pressure, the better.

A. The heat transfer machine for printing clothes is a flat-panel hot stamping machine. Flat ironing machine refers to the heating plate, which is a flat surface ironing machine, collectively known as flat surface ironing machine. It refers to the machine with manual direct pressure. It works in the same way as high-pressure scalding machine. When it works, it needs to be pressed manually. Because of its structure, the pressure is the smallest among all kinds of scalding machines.

B. High-pressure hot stamping machine, because of the different design of its handle structure, the same manual operation, press down, can produce greater pressure than ordinary flat-panel hot stamping machine. The above two categories are commonly used in factories because of their low price and high efficiency.

C. Shaking head ironing machine is one of the most pressing machines in manual ironing machine, and its appearance design is fashionable and beautiful. Commonly used in personal stores, self-made hot-stamping DIY use

If it is a common hot stamping (need to print out film, proofing after mass production, such as offset printing, foaming, bronzing, etc.), the use of flat-panel hot stamping machine, high-pressure hot stamping machine is sufficient. If you want to sublimate the painting, you need to choose shaking head or pneumatic machine. Because the temperature, pressure and time required for sublimation hot stamping process are much higher than other hot stamping processes.
